When describing keno to beginners, some wagering masters compare it to bingo. This is at least partly apt, in that each game is essentially numerical. Yet to carry that comparison too far will be to underestimate the innumerable unique characteristics that make keno so entertaining. Not like bingo, keno players have the freedom to choose the numbers for each and every card.
Keno cards have a total of eighty numbers, but the user is given an additional level of personal responsibility by being able to decide on as numerous (or as few) numbers as he or she needs. And it doesn’t take a keno superstar to ascertain how to fill out a card: all you do is circle or otherwise mark all of your picked numbers with a normalball point pen like you had back in school.
Now that you have selected your numbers, carry your card back to the nice person at the keno stand. The nice person will record those numbers and then give you a receipt. Don’t misplace this (potentially) valuable piece of paper! Even if the clerk remembers you and would like to help out, without a winning slip in hand, you will win precisely $.00 for your efforts.

After you’ve marked your numbers, get into a nice keno booth and observe the action happen on a monitor. That’s where the winning numbers appear in lights. If you have winning numbers, mark your card accordingly. Make sure not to dilly dally, or sit there praising yourself for an obnoxious length of time. You are required to get back to the keno booth to get your winnings, as a new keno game will almost certainly start within a few minutes.
Strategy number two: always get back to the keno booth on time!
Assuming you can not trust yourself to make that five-minute deadline each and every time, you always have the option of using a "multi-race" ticket. These include the same set of your handpicked numbers on anywhere from 2 to 20 cards. When the maximum number of games (the same as the amount of tickets) is finished, you are then able to get off your numb rump and go retrieve your winnings.
Yet another option is referred to as a "stray and play" keno ticket, which generally allows you make number selection for thirty games or more. Golly, you can take a world tour and not have to worry about getting back in time to retrieve your numbers. Most "stray and play" slips are good for up to a whole year after you by it!
